“…This deposition blocks catalyst pores, hindering the access of reactants to active sites, thereby impeding reaction efficiency. [1] Particularly in petroleum reactors, catalyst deactivation leads to unstable conversion operations, underscoring the critical importance of effective catalyst regeneration. Industrial regeneration methods, such as oxidation, gasification, and hydrogenation, are employed to remove coke and restore catalyst functionality.…”
